在mysql中添加1天到NOW

时间:2014-07-13 11:49:17

标签: php mysql sql

我需要一个MySQL查询,它会在PHP脚本执行的确切日期和时间上增加1天。

它需要更新表用户并选择user_id = $ uid的行,然后找到列expiry_datetime并将其设置为执行php脚本的确切日期和时间,+ 1天。

表格中的所有当前条目均为0000-00-00 00:00:00

我尝试的所有东西都没有接近工作,有没有人知道这样做的最好方法?

1 个答案:

答案 0 :(得分:1)

为了增加时间,请看这里:

http://dev.mysql.com/doc/refman/5.6/en/date-and-time-functions.html

它应该对您有帮助,我想您已经知道更新特定行的特定列。

要获取执行php脚本的日期,您可以使用http://php.net/manual/fr/function.date.php或" NOW()" mysql函数。

我想我会在php中进行日期计算,然后juste更新SQL中的行,但你可以用MySQL完成所有操作。